South Florida has a season where a lot of clearing happens at once. Before a storm, people want yard furniture, loose debris and anything that could become a projectile gone quickly. Afterwards, the volume is different and much larger.
In both cases the constraint is the same: everyone needs the same service in the same days, and a company that has to schedule an estimate visit before quoting is a company that cannot move at that speed.
A photo quote gives you a fixed number and a bookable slot immediately, which is what makes it possible to act on a short timeline rather than joining a callback queue.

Room from the doorway, not a close-up of the pile. Include the balcony, the patio and any storage room, because outdoor and stored items are volume people routinely forget.
Heavy or awkward pieces get their own frame. Four or five pictures is usually enough.

Everything: the crew, the truck, all the lifting, and disposal at the other end. Good furniture is offered to donation, mattresses and electronics and metal go to recycling, and only what is genuinely finished reaches a transfer station.

High-rise buildings in Brickell and Downtown often have their own service-elevator rules and some require a certificate of insurance — tell us the building when you book and we'll handle that side, at no extra charge.
